To make the card, stamp the hippo, balloons, and party hat with black ink on white card stock. Color with Copic markers* and die cut each image. Using the stitched circle die set, die cut a circle frame from dark turquoise card stock. Punch a circle from orange polka dot paper (you can use the center portion from the stitched circle die). Attach 5 strips of coordinating patterned paper to a white card. Stamp sentiment on center strip. Attach orange circle to the card. Attach turquoise frame with foam tape. Attach balloons with foam tape. Attach hat to hippo and then attach to the card with foam tape.
